Wow, that's actually impressive. Any idea how chat gpt would know that? Surely it's not making the request for it and surely it's not actually decoding any base64 right?
You'd be right a good chunk of the time if you said it was a snake game just by seeing that it was a data URL and had the word 'canvas' in.
ChatGPT has probably seen plenty of half-baked excercise/homework snake implementations on Github to tell that this is another one of those.

Some interesting features of this snake game:

1. You can change directions multiple times within a tick, making the last direction to be effective.

2. You can change to any directions, including the opposite direction of your current movement, which usually results in :( as the snakes head bumps into its body...

3. Except when the snake has length 1 or 2, then it's OK, as the snake either does not have a body yet, or its body and head switch places at the next tick.

As a combination of 1 and 2, quickly turning around is a risky move.
